What's The Definition Of Curtilage?

curtilage in American English
the fenced-in ground and buildings immediately surrounding a house or dwelling
noun: the area of land occupied by a dwelling and its yard and outbuildings, actually enclosed or considered as enclosed

curtilage in British English
noun: the enclosed area of land adjacent to a dwelling house
